Definition of MUG
transitive verb
1
: to assault usually with intent to rob
2
: to attack suddenly : bushwhack <got mugged in the press by his colleagues>
— mug·gee \ˌmə-ˈgē\ noun
Origin of MUG
probably from earlier mug to strike in the face, perhaps from 1mug
First Known Use: circa 1864
